Having just announced a more than doubling in size in 2013, Fife based wireless networking specialist Rapier Systems is now celebrating winning the Tayside Procurement Consortium (a shared procurement service for Angus, Dundee and Perth & Kinross Councils) contract to support the three Tayside Councils’ wireless network.
With around two hundred and fifty sites it is the largest in Scotland.
Most of the assets are connected by high performance, secure wireless links, which are considerably less expensive to install, operate and maintain compared to ‘fixed line’ networks.
The win will see Rapier’s headcount growing still further to meet the terms of the contract, which will run for four years and is underpinned by a comprehensive Service Level Agreement (SLA). Rapier had previously designed and installed much of the wireless network infrastructure for Dundee City council.
The company has grown dramatically on the back of a surge in demand for wireless networks, which it has designed and installed in a wide variety of environments from colleges and oil rigs to business parks and theatres.
Most recently Rapier completed a high – speed wireless link from Aviemore to the top of Cairngorm Mountain, virtually impossible using fixed lines, and it is now adding WiFi access at key visitor locations on the mountain.
